What are your Prescott 775 temps?

edge929

Member
Have a 2.8Ghz Prescott 775 running at 80 degrees FAHRENHEIT (not celsius) using stock HSF. Would like some other temps to compare as I KNOW it's gotta be WAY to low. Mobo is a Epox EP-5EPAJ with the 915P chipset. I realize different mobos report diode temps differently, but this has to be WAY off. It's been running fine, played WoW on it last night, no probs.

Heard the 775s run cooler, but it can't be this much cooler. I've worked with 478 Prescotts many times before and they all could bake an egg. The lowest I could get a 478 Prescott was around 60 Celsius.

Thanks for the posts so I can compare.
 
My 2.8 socket 478 prescott @3.5ghz got to about 63c under load, with a thermalright SP-94, my 3.2ES LGA775 @3.45ghz gets to 59c under load, with a thermaltake Jungle 512, my 3.4ghz LGA775 @3.91ghz gets to 57c under load, with water cooling, it was throttling at stock speeds getting up to 72c under load, with a thermalright XP-120..
